Several people have been hurt in a collision between a train and a minibus carrying children in northern Belgium, federal police said Tuesday. The accident happened at a level crossing near the town of Buggenhout, about 30 km northwest of the capital, Brussels.

Police said that "several people" were hurt in the accident, but were unable to provide further details. Belgian broadcaster VTM said that four people, including two teenagers, the bus driver, and another adult, were killed.
